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Qualicum Beach to Departure Bay ferry terminal is to line 9 bus which costs $6 and takes 1h 47m.
The fastest way to get from Qualicum Beach to Departure Bay ferry terminal is to drive which takes 36 min and costs $8 - $13.
No, there is no direct bus from Qualicum Beach to Departure Bay ferry terminal. However, there are services departing from Memorial Ave at Veterans Way and arriving at Terminal Ave N at Terminal Park Mall via Bay B at Woodgrove Exch.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 47m.
The distance between Qualicum Beach and Departure Bay ferry terminal is 50 km. The road distance is 45.2 km.
The best way to get from Qualicum Beach to Departure Bay ferry terminal without a car is to line 9 bus which takes 1h 47m and costs $6.
It takes approximately 1h 47m to get from Qualicum Beach to Departure Bay ferry terminal, including transfers.
Qualicum Beach to Departure Bay ferry terminal bus services, operated by BC Transit - Nanaimo, depart from Memorial Ave at Veterans Way station.
Qualicum Beach to Departure Bay ferry terminal bus services, operated by BC Transit - Nanaimo, arrive at Bay D at Woodgrove Exch station.
Yes, the driving distance between Qualicum Beach to Departure Bay ferry terminal is 45 km. It takes approximately 36 min to drive from Qualicum Beach to Departure Bay ferry terminal.
